This year, EPCOT’s International Festival of the Holidays will run from November 24th through December 30th, 2023. Santa Claus
Santa Claus is back again at this year’s festival! You can find him in The Odyssey Pavilion.

Santa will greet guests at 11AM, 12:30PM, 2PM, 3:30PM, 5PM, and 6:30PM. Note times are subject to change, so we suggest checking the My Disney Experience app during your visit.
Joyful: A Celebration of the Season Show
Look out for the fun and festive show in World Showcase Plaza called Joyful: A Celebration of the Season!

The show features gospel mixed with jazz and R&B and celebrates Christmas and Kwanzaa!

Voices of Liberty
Of course, you can also see the Voices of Liberty choir perform in the American Adventure Pavilion!

This talented group wears festive costumes just for the Festival of the Holidays! Check them out if you’re in the area.
Gingerbread Capital City
Prepare to be AMAZED by the Gingerbread Capital City in The American Adventure pavilion. This fully-edible display is SO impressive! There are tons of little details and historical elements that we could admire all day.

Be sure to check out Disney’s impressive gingerbread versions of places like the Martin Luther King, Jr. Memorial and the Lincoln Memorial. You might even see a gingerbread version of EPCOT’s American Adventure Pavilion!
Storytellers in World Showcase
The beloved Holiday Storytellers are back this year! You can find them all throughout the World Showcase. These storytellers share classic traditions and folklore from the country they represent. During our visit, we got the chance to see Hanukkah Storyteller, which can be found between Morocco and France.

In Italy, we listened to La Befana, a good witch who delivers gifts to children on Epiphany Eve.

In Japan, the Storyteller told us a fascinating story about the Daruma doll and Japanese customs of the New Year.

In Norway, we learned all about Barn Santa.

Candlelight Processional
The Candlelight Processional is arguably the most popular part of EPCOT’s holiday offerings. People make a special trip to the park just to check out the show!

Throughout the festival, a variety of celebrity narrators come to share the story of Christmas. The celebrity narrator is joined by a 50-piece choir and orchestra. Each night, three shows will happen at 5:15PM, 7PM, and 8:30PM.
If you’re interested in having reserved seating for this show, we recommend a Candlelight Processional Dining Package. With a dining package, you can enjoy lunch or dinner at select EPCOT restaurants and then take advantage of reserved seating for the Candlelight Processional. Note you can also visit Regal Eagle Smokehouse for same-day Walk-up Candlelight Processional Dining Packages.
